The present invention concerns a method for the treatment of polyurethane foam, wherein the polyurethane foam is obtainable from a reaction mixture comprising an ethylene oxide/propylene oxide polyol component with an OH number of >=20 mg KOH/g to <=45 mg KOH/g and an isocyanate component with an NCO content of >=20 weight-% to <=49 weight-% which is selected from the group comprising diphenylmethane diisocyanate, toluene diisocyanate, their prepolymers with an ethylene oxide/propylene oxide polyol whose OH number is from >=20 mg KOH/g to <=45 mg KOH/g and/or their allophanates, ureas, biurets, uretdiones, isocyanurates or carbodiimides. The invention further concerns a polyurethane foam which has been treated by such a method. After the foam formation has finished, the polyurethane foam is irradiated with microwave radiation and the irradiated energy, in relation to the volume accessible by the microwave radiation, is from >=1.0 kilojoules/liter to <=2.23 kilojoules/liter. Such polyurethane foams may be used as flexible molded foams in furniture applications.
